Tree and utility lines reported down near Howardsville Rd, Augusta County VA

As discussed during the dispatch call, there is a possible road obstruction near Howardsville Road and Old Greenville Road caused by fallen trees and utility lines. Emergency units are responding to the area to assess and manage the situation.
